**Q: Why does Stonevane rebuild pages I didn't touch?**

Incremental rebuilds hash page inputs, including shared partials. Editing a partial invalidates every dependent page. If unrelated pages rebuild, check for a changed global data file. Review PRs for unnecessary global imports—they defeat incrementality. The dependency-graph explainer and debugging steps are on the internal page below.

runbook for yadup-fahif: https://jira.qorvelcorp.internal/spaces/spaces/spaces/b46212397071

**Ticket RC-208: Scaler service can't reach database**

The Ladlefork recipe-scaling calculator fails on startup since the pool refactor in PR 512. Connection attempts time out after 30s; retries aren't wired up, so the service crash-loops. Unit conversion endpoints return 503 across the board. Suspect the pool config drops the port. Please review against the working string below.

warehouse DSN: mssql://aldiel_svc:1hgBhXwSI6cP6V@db-f60b.qorvelworks.example:5432/briius

If autocomplete responses exceed 400 ms at p95, the index has likely fallen behind on segment merges. First confirm the symptom on the latency dashboard, then check the merge-queue depth; anything above 50 pending segments indicates the indexer is saturated. Do not restart the indexer mid-merge — this corrupts partial segments and forces a full rebuild, which takes roughly six hours. Instead, throttle ingest and let merges drain. Before taking any action, confirm the node is running with the expected configuration, shown here.

config for bahop-baduf:
[kasion]
team = lamath
access_code = ac_d807e5
host = kasion.paliqcloud.corp
port = 4000
owner = julix.tamvan
peer = frair.qorvelsoft.local